Firefly algorithm with division of roles for complex optimal scheduling

Jia ZHAO , Wenping CHEN , Renbin XIAO , Jun YE

Front. Inform. Technol. Electron. Eng ›› 2021, Vol. 22 ›› Issue (10) : 1311 -1333.

PDF (1057KB)
Front. Inform. Technol. Electron. Eng ›› 2021, Vol. 22 ›› Issue (10) : 1311 -1333. DOI: 10.1631/FITEE.2000691
Orginal Article
Orginal Article

Firefly algorithm with division of roles for complex optimal scheduling

Author information +
History +
PDF (1057KB)

Abstract

A single strategy used in the firefly algorithm (FA) cannot effectively solve the complex optimal scheduling problem. Thus, we propose the FA with division of roles (DRFA). Herein, fireflies are divided into leaders, developers, and followers, while a learning strategy is assigned to each role: the leader chooses the greedy Cauchy mutation; the developer chooses two leaders randomly and uses the elite neighborhood search strategy for local development; the follower randomly selects two excellent particles for global exploration. To improve the efficiency of the fixed step size used in FA, a stepped variable step size strategy is proposed to meet different requirements of the algorithm for the step size at different stages. Role division can balance the development and exploration ability of the algorithm. The use of multiple strategies can greatly improve the versatility of the algorithm for complex optimization problems. The optimal performance of the proposed algorithm has been verified by three sets of test functions and a simulation of optimal scheduling of cascade reservoirs.

Keywords

Firefly algorithm (FA) / Division of roles / Cauchy mutation / Elite neighborhood search / Optimal scheduling

Cite this article

Download citation ▾
Jia ZHAO, Wenping CHEN, Renbin XIAO, Jun YE. Firefly algorithm with division of roles for complex optimal scheduling. Front. Inform. Technol. Electron. Eng, 2021, 22(10): 1311-1333 DOI:10.1631/FITEE.2000691

登录浏览全文

4963

注册一个新账户 忘记密码

References

RIGHTS & PERMISSIONS

Zhejiang University Press

AI Summary AI Mindmap
PDF (1057KB)

Supplementary files

FITEE-1311-20004-JZ_suppl_1

FITEE-1311-20004-JZ_suppl_2

712

Accesses

0

Citation

Detail

Sections
Recommended

AI思维导图

/